In order to connect an Merchant Account through WebReserv.com, you will need to have a merchant account that is compatible with WebReserv.com. The merchant account providers listed below has been certified to work with your WebReserv account.

National Merchant Alliance provides superior payment services to small- and medium sized businesses. The entire setup process is transparent to you. All you have to do is to apply for the Merchant Account with National Merchant Alliance and once you are approved, your WebReserv.com account is automatically configured to work with your new merchant account.

Authorize.net provides merchant accounts and gateway services. If you have a merchant account from a non-certified merchant account provider, Authorize.net can link your merchant account with a Authorize.net gateway account that you can use with your WebReserv account.

As always, you can automate credit card processing through WebReserv with all merchant accounts that are compatible with Chase Paymentech. Note that configuration fees apply for merchant accounts that are not set up through a recommended merchant account provider.
With online bookings you have many different options for receiving payments from your customers. Which method applies to you depends on several factors, including the volume of bookings and the value of each booking.
